About FSC and FSC Investments and Partnerships 

FSC Investments and Partnerships promotes environmentally appropriate, socially beneficial, and economically viable management of the world’s forests. Our mission aligns with the Forest Stewardship Council® (FSC®), the world’s leading and most-trusted voluntary forest management certification system. 

In the early 1990s, an international group of leaders in business, human rights, and the environment came together to develop standards for managing forests and created the Forest Stewardship Council. These visionaries were responding to the many dire threats to the world’s forests. 

FSC certification tells you that the products you buy come from a forest that is responsibly managed. Trees in these forests are grown and harvested according to a robust set of guidelines that benefit the environment, economy and society. FSC certified forests deliver benefits for forests and the people who rely on them, and they offer a positive way forward to address the threats posed by climate change and inequities in business-as-usual economics. 

FSC I&P is a U.S.-based 501(c)(3) non-profit established in 2016 with a commitment to dramatically accelerate the profile of FSC’s work, highlight its urgency, and fund its ambition to steward the world’s forests. Its goal is to accelerate the engagement and contributions of individuals, foundations, corporations, and government agencies around the world. It collaborates with FSC offices around the world and the International Secretariat in Bonn, Germany. Since its inception, FSC I&P has successfully supported engagement leading to nearly $10M in two separate awards from USAID, 1M Euro from the Dutch Postcode Lottery, and many other donations to deliver on our common goal of Forests for All Forever.
